  • s There’s Hair Like Wire Coming out of the Empire: → The Empire theatre in London
  • Ulysses 311.04: "There’s hair, Joe, says I"
  • hay: contrasted with straw → strawng
  • hairy: Genesis 27.23: "He [Isaac] did not recognize him [Jacob], because his hands were hairy like his brother Esau’s hands."
